Best Baristas in town!

Right in the heart of the Pearl, Boyd Coffee is a true gem. The baristas are very knowledgeable and make a mean latte. The store is always clean and they serve the most delicious pastries, including Voodoo Donuts. The staff is friendly and helpful. They also offer a happy hour from 5 to 6pm for half price pastries. I highly recommend Boyd Coffee in the Pearl!
